William Wadsworth was born on 7 June 1874 in Pigeon Cove, Massachusetts, USA. He was an actor, known for Kidnapped (1917), Chris and His Wonderful Lamp (1917) and Vanity Fair (1915). He died on 6 June 1950 in Brooklyn, New York, USA.
